Gleidorf is a locality in the municipality Schmallenberg in the High Sauerland District in North Rhine-Westphalia, Germany.

The village has 1378 inhabitants[1] and lies in the east of the municipality of Schmallenberg at a height of around 393 m. The river Lenne flows through the village. In the village centre the B 236 federal road meets the B 511. Gleidorf borders on the villages of Schmallenberg, Bad Fredeburg, Grafschaft, Holthausen and Winkhausen.

The first written document mentioning Gleidorf dates from 1072 in a charter from Grafschaft Abbey of bishop Anno of Cologne. The village used to belong to the municipality of Grafschaft in Amt Schmallenberg until the end of 1974.[2]
